Imperium, Inc. Announces Reseller Agreement With Air Dynamics for U.S., U.K. and Canadian Aerospace Customers

Major supplier to Aerospace industry to resell ultrasound imaging camera For equipment inspection and maintenance

SILVER SPRING, Md., May 12 /PRNewswire/ -- Imperium, Inc., the developer of the world's only portable ultrasound imaging camera, the Acoustocam, announced today that Air Dynamics, a leading supplier of industrial equipment to the Aerospace Industry, will resell the Acoustocam to its growing base of U.S., U.K. and Canadian customers, for inspection and maintenance purposes.

The Acoustocam is a hand-held device that may be used as part of quick survey of suspected damage areas. The device shows subsurface defects that cannot be seen visually. The user simply places a probe against the aircraft structure and with proper equipment setup, subsurface defects appear on a handheld monitor in real time.

About Air Dynamics

Incorporated in 1971, Air Dynamics Co. Ltd. is a Transport Canada licensed facility. The company has relationships with major O.E.M.'s such as Bombardier Aerospace (Canadair and DeHavilland Aircraft), Bell Helicopter Textron Canada, Eurocopter Canada, Pratt & Whitney Canada, Rolls Royce, Messier Dowty, Heroux Devtek, Avior Inc. etc. and all of their sub-contractors, the Canadian Military Establishment (all branches), major airlines such as Air Canada, their commuter subsidiaries, all the major charter airlines such as Air Transat and helicopter operators from coast to coast. http://www.airdynamics.ca/eng/index.html

About Imperium, Inc.

Imperium, Inc. has been developing and manufacturing advanced ultrasound imaging systems since 1996. The company was founded by Dr. Marvin E. Lasser, the Chief Scientist of the US Army and former Director of Research for Ford (Philco Division). Current users of our products include companies such as Boeing, Airbus, Bell Helicopter, US Army, US Navy, US Air Force, US Army, and NASA. Applications of the technology can be found in industrial, medical, sub sea, and biometric settings. The technology is protected by several granted and pending patents. www.imperiuminc.com
